Course Content

• Vehicle-to-Everything (V2X) Communication Architectures
• 5G and Beyond for Autonomous Driving: Network Slicing and Edge Computing
• Secure Communication Protocols for Autonomous Vehicles
• Connected Vehicle Data Analytics and Big Data Management
• Autonomous Vehicle Connectivity Design and Simulation
• Localization and Mapping using Connected Infrastructure
• Cybersecurity in Autonomous Vehicle Networks
• Legal and Ethical Implications of Connected Autonomous Vehicles

Autonomous Vehicle Connectivity: UK Job Market Outlook

Career Role Description
Senior Connectivity Engineer (Autonomous Vehicles) Leads the design and implementation of cutting-edge V2X communication protocols for autonomous driving systems. Extensive experience in 5G/6G and cybersecurity is vital.
Software Engineer, Autonomous Vehicle Connectivity Develops and maintains software for communication modules within autonomous vehicles, ensuring seamless data exchange and reliable performance. Proficiency in relevant programming languages is key.
Connectivity Systems Architect (AV) Designs and implements the overall architecture for the connectivity systems in autonomous vehicles, integrating various communication technologies for optimal functionality. Deep understanding of network protocols required.
Cybersecurity Engineer, Autonomous Vehicle Networks Focuses on securing the communication networks within autonomous vehicles, implementing robust measures to protect against cyber threats and vulnerabilities. Expertise in network security and cryptography is essential.
